Route Briefing: Singapore to Santorini

Few routes capture the imagination quite like Singapore to Santorini — two places that couldn't feel more different, yet both utterly unforgettable. You're trading the humid, electric energy of Southeast Asia for the bleached-white stillness of the Aegean, and that contrast alone makes the journey feel like a genuine escape. Yes, you're looking at around 16 and a half hours of travel time with at least two stops, but Emirates and Qatar Airways both run smooth connections through their respective Middle Eastern hubs, and Aegean Airlines can slot you in neatly via Athens. Speaking of Athens — connecting through the Greek capital often yields the most reliable onward connections to Santorini's small Thira airport, and it's worth knowing that the Athens layover can occasionally be stretched into a bonus day if you're flexible.

Santorini rewards the effort spectacularly. The island sits on the rim of an ancient volcanic caldera, and that geological drama shapes everything — the dramatic cliffs, the dark volcanic beaches at Perissa and Kamari, and those impossibly blue-domed churches that have become shorthand for the entire Mediterranean dream. Oia, perched at the island's northern tip, is where the famous sunset crowds gather every evening, and while it's undeniably touristy, there's a reason people keep showing up. The light at that hour, bouncing off white-washed walls above a 300-metre drop into the sea, is genuinely extraordinary.

From Thira airport, taxis and buses connect you to the main towns, with Fira being the island's central hub. The local bus network is affordable and surprisingly efficient for getting between villages and beaches during summer.

Peak season runs June through August, when the island is at its most vibrant — and most crowded. If you can travel in late May or September, you'll find noticeably thinner crowds, lower accommodation prices, and weather that's still gloriously warm. For summer travel specifically, book your flights four to six months ahead. Santorini's popularity is not exaggerated, and last-minute fares from Singapore can climb well above the standard $1,300 roundtrip mark. Locking in under $900 roundtrip is genuinely achievable with early planning and some flexibility on your connection routing.

The one tip that consistently makes a difference here: resist the urge to base yourself exclusively in Oia or Fira. Staying in a quieter village gives you the same island magic at a fraction of the price, and you can always make the trip north for sunset without paying premium caldera-view rates every night.
